Job description:
- Inspect work of Construction Contractor for progress, workmanship, quality and conformance with contract documents, applicable building codes, and safety standards.
- Complete Daily Report for each day of on-site construction activities.
- At end of each week, upload reports to the proposed management software program.
- Monitor Construction Contractor compliance with Accident Prevention Plans (APP) and applicable safety requirements.
- Document safety issues on CMR Daily Log.
- Perform surveys of construction quantities.
- Take appropriate photographs color images in sRGB and/or JPEG format at a pixel resolution of not less than 1600 x1200 that document construction progress and problems such as capturing items that will not be seen later, etc.
- Upload a minimum of five digital photographs of each work activity weekly to the CMR proposed management software program.
- Review and verify Construction Contractor’s project record drawings are updated to reflect change and work completed before each monthly progress payment.
- Upon notification by Construction Contractor that work is substantially complete, perform inspection and draft deficiency list for NPS review.
- Review and provide responses to all requested technical and non-technical submittals
- Review and provide responses to RFIs
- Review MODs, coordinate IGE, prepare Record of Negotiations, and assist in negotiation calls.
- Review pay applications and provide recommendations for payment.
- Attend all project, client, and other required meetings.
- Review inspectors work, provide critique/updates, and update Program Manager on all Project Status
- Preparing narrative description of work activities being completed by GC to articulate how work was done and properly inspected to meet Contractual Documents.
